Introduction

George MacDonald is an accomplished inventor based in Garrettsville, Ohio. He holds three patents that showcase his expertise in marine technology. His innovative designs focus on enhancing the functionality and reliability of sealing devices used in water vessels.

Latest Patents

One of his latest patents is the "Marine shaft seal with lip seal, bearing and gasket." This sealing device is designed for use with a drive shaft of a water vessel. It comprises a housing for a seal and bearing, a compression ring, a lip seal flange attachment, and a diaphragm that tracks the movement of the shaft. The diaphragm is made of a resilient, flexible material and is operatively connected to the seal housing. In operation, the diaphragm tracks the motion of the drive shaft, allowing it to move freely within the hull of the vessel. This design ensures a constant seal around the shaft, accommodating any axial, lateral, or circular-axial movement.

Another significant patent is the "Adjustable seal for propeller drive shaft." This device provides a sealing solution between a rotatable drive shaft, such as a propeller drive shaft, and the aperture in a structure, like the hull or bulkhead of a vessel. The device is generally rigid and consists of an adapter ring, a slide ring, a diaphragm positioned between the adapter ring and the slide ring, and a friction ring. The friction ring has one end positioned in the adapter ring and a seal surface that engages with the seal surface of a seal ring that rotates with the shaft. Biasing means are positioned between the slide ring and the friction ring to urge the seal surfaces together, while a spring cover acts as a redundant seal to the diaphragm.
